About this Resource:

Starting in rehab, or when we get in to the rooms, many need help in grasping what it is like to have the amount of hope and gratitude some of the members of AA have.

In this AWESOME tape, Bob D. shares about why he is a grateful alcoholic in his simple, heart-felt, and insightful style. Bob has such a gift at communicating and he is extremely good at relaying his introspection.

Addiction treatment WORKS!

The Twelve Step Model has been utilized as a treatment for alcohol abuse and alcoholism since 1935.

It is extremely important to know that help IS out there and addiction recovery is possible. If you are battling alcoholism, drug addiction, addiction or any other form of addictive behaviour, there are people who know EXACTLY what it is like!

From the book Alcoholics Anonymous: “In spite of the great increase in the size and span of this Fellowship, at its core, it remains simple and personal. Each day, somewhere in the world, recovery begins when one alcoholic talks with another alcoholic, sharing experience, strength, and hope.”
